Technical Specifications
Fuel Petrol Petrol
Engine Displacement 649.00 cc 599.00 cc
Engine Liquid-cooled, 4-stroke Parallel Twin, DOHC, 8 valves Liquid-cooled inline 4-cylinder; DOHC, 16 titanium valves
Engine Starting Electric Electric start
Engine Lubrication Forced lubrication, semi-dry sump --
Clutch -- Wet, multiple-disc coil spring
Fuel System Fuel injection: 36 mm x 2 with dual throttle valves Electronic Fuel Injection
Ignition Digital TCI (digital)
Cooling System Liquid-cooled Liquid Cooled
Maximum Power 68 PS @ 8000 rpm 127 Bhp @ 14500 rpm
Maximum Torque 64 Nm @ 6700 rpm 65.8 Nm @ 11000 rpm
Transmission 6 Speed, Return 6-Speed constant mesh
Gear Shift Pattern -- 1-N-2-3-4-5-6
Top Speed 200 kmph 270 kmph
Battery -- Maintenance Free
Frame Trellis, high-tensile steel Delta Box frame
Headlamp LED LED Twin Pod Headlamp
Taillamp -- LED Tail Lamp
